-# Notifies when mail arrives: one notification per account per batch, naming
-# the newest senders and subjects.
-#
-# Watches the notmuch Xapian directory and, on each commit, asks notmuch what
-# changed since the revision it last saw. A commit is NOT the same as new
-# mail, since reading and tagging also commit, which is why the revision
-# counter does the work rather than a count delta.
-#
-# This is its own process rather than part of waybar-mail.sh, which already
-# has the same arrival edge: waybar owns that process, so a bar restart would
-# stop notifications with nothing reporting it.
-#
-# Usage:
-# mail-notify.sh watch forever (what autostart runs)
-# mail-notify.sh --once process one tick and exit (for manual verification, one tick)
-

-# Accounts in file order, one "key<TAB>label" line each, read from stdin.
-#
-# Two things here are load-bearing, and both have already broken this
-# component once:
-#
-# The key runs to the closing bracket, NOT to the first dot. Real keys
-# contain dots, so splitting on the first one yields a notmuch tag matching
-# nothing and an account that silently never notifies.
-#
-# And this walks lines rather than matching a section body as "everything up
-# to the next [". Accounts have folders named like [Gmail]/Bozze, which ends
-# the body before its label and makes the account display its raw key.
-parse_accounts() {
- local line key label
- key=""
- label=""
-
- while IFS= read -r line || [[ -n "$line" ]]; do
- if [[ "$line" =~ ^\[account\.([^]]+)\] ]]; then
- [[ -n "$key" ]] && printf '%s\t%s\n' "$key" "${label:-$key}"
- key="${BASH_REMATCH[1]}"
- label=""
- continue
- fi
- # Any other section ends the current account.
- if [[ "$line" =~ ^\[ ]]; then
- [[ -n "$key" ]] && printf '%s\t%s\n' "$key" "${label:-$key}"
- key=""
- label=""
- continue
- fi
- [[ -n "$key" ]] || continue
- if [[ "$line" =~ ^[[:space:]]*label[[:space:]]*=[[:space:]]*(.*)$ ]]; then
- label="${BASH_REMATCH[1]}"
- # Trailing whitespace only; a label may contain spaces.
- label="${label%"${label##*[![:space:]]}"}"
- fi
- done
-
- [[ -n "$key" ]] && printf '%s\t%s\n' "$key" "${label:-$key}"
- return 0
-}

-# Renders notmuch search JSON into notification body text.
-# $1 the JSON array from `notmuch search --format=json`
-# $2 the true total for this batch, which may exceed the rows present
-#
-# dunst has body-markup in its capabilities, so a subject containing < or &
-# would be parsed as markup and could vanish from the notification. Subjects
-# are attacker-controlled text arriving from the internet, so the three XML
-# characters are escaped here. This is the one place in this script where
-# untrusted text reaches a renderer.
-#
-# Malformed JSON prints nothing and succeeds. A notification with no body is
-# still worth sending: the summary already carries the account and the count.
-build_body() {
- local json="$1" total="$2" shown rowtext body
-
- rowtext="$(printf '%s' "$json" | jq -r '
- .[] | "• " + ((.authors // "(unknown)") + " — " + (.subject // "(no subject)"))
- | gsub("[\r\n]+"; " ")
- | gsub("&"; "&amp;") | gsub("<"; "&lt;") | gsub(">"; "&gt;")
- ' 2>/dev/null)" || return 0
- [[ -n "$rowtext" ]] || return 0
-
- shown="$(printf '%s\n' "$rowtext" | wc -l)"
- body="$(printf '%s\n' "$rowtext" | awk 'NR>1{print ""} 1')"
-
- printf '%s' "$body"
- if [[ "$total" -gt "$shown" ]]; then
- printf '\n+%d more' "$((total - shown))"
- fi
- printf '\n'
-}

-# The last revision this script notified up to, or empty when there is none
-# to trust. Empty means "seed silently": record where we are now and notify
-# nothing.
-#
-# The stored UUID is checked because notmuch revisions are only comparable
-# within one database. A rebuilt database restarts the counter, so an old
-# revision would be meaningless, and treating it as a floor would either
-# notify nothing forever or notify everything at once.
-read_prev_rev() {
- local want_uuid="$1" got_uuid rev
-
- [[ -f "$STATE" ]] || return 0
- read -r got_uuid rev < "$STATE" 2>/dev/null || return 0
-
- [[ "$got_uuid" == "$want_uuid" ]] || return 0
- [[ "$rev" =~ ^[0-9]+$ ]] || return 0
-
- printf '%s' "$rev"
-}
-
-# Written by atomic replace, the same idiom mail-watcher uses for its
-# heartbeat: a reader must never see a half-written file, and mv within a
-# directory is atomic where a redirect into the final path is not.
-#
-# Failure to write is deliberately not fatal. The notifications have already
-# been sent; taking the watcher down over a failure to record that would turn
-# a bookkeeping problem into a no-mail-notifications problem.
-write_state() {
- local uuid="$1" rev="$2" tmp
-
- mkdir -p "$(dirname "$STATE")" 2>/dev/null || return 0
- tmp="$(mktemp "${STATE}.XXXXXX")" || return 0
- printf '%s %s\n' "$uuid" "$rev" > "$tmp" || { rm -f "$tmp"; return 0; }
- mv -f "$tmp" "$STATE" 2>/dev/null || rm -f "$tmp"
- return 0
-}

-# Sends one notification for one account.
-#
-# dunstify rather than notify-send because actions need it. A stack tag per
-# account means a second batch for the same account replaces the first rather
-# than stacking, which is what "one notification per account" has to mean when
-# mail keeps arriving.
-#
-# Normal urgency and an explicit 10s timeout, deliberately not -u critical:
-# on most dunst configurations critical notifications never expire, which
-# would leave mail popups on screen until clicked.
-#
-# The click cannot open the account it belongs to. qtmaildir accepts no
-# command line arguments and startup_account is a static config setting, not
-# a flag, which is the same limitation the drawer's thread rows already have.
-notify_account() {
- local label="$1" key="$2" count="$3" body="$4"
-
- # -a carries "New Mail" because the user's dunst format renders %a as the
- # bold heading line, with %s italic below it.
- if ! command -v dunstify >/dev/null 2>&1; then
- # No actions available, but a notification without a click is still
- # worth having.
- notify-send -a "New Mail" -u normal -t 10000 -i "$MAIL_ICON" \
- "$label ($count)" "$body"
- return 0
- fi
-
- # Backgrounded because -b blocks until the notification is dismissed or
- # clicked. Without this the loop would stall for the full timeout on
- # every account, and a five-account batch would take most of a minute.
- (
- if [[ "$(dunstify -a "New Mail" -i "$MAIL_ICON" -u normal -t 10000 -b \
- -h "string:x-dunst-stack-tag:mail-$key" \
- -A "default,open" \
- "$label ($count)" "$body")" == "default" ]]; then
- "$HOME/bin/qtmaildir" &
- fi
- ) >/dev/null 2>&1 &
-}

-# One pass: what has arrived since the revision we last saw.
-tick() {
- local lastmod uuid cur prev
-
- # Three tab-separated fields: count, database UUID, revision. Verified on
- # notmuch 0.39.
- lastmod="$(notmuch count --lastmod "$SCOPE" 2>/dev/null)" || return 0
- uuid="$(printf '%s' "$lastmod" | cut -f2)"
- cur="$(printf '%s' "$lastmod" | cut -f3)"
-
- # The output is the test, not the exit status. notmuch fails two ways and
- # only one is detectable: a rejected query prints nothing and exits 1,
- # while a query Xapian merely misparses returns a plausible wrong number
- # and exits 0. The defence against the second is that SCOPE is a fixed
- # string and is never built from anything.
- [[ "$cur" =~ ^[0-9]+$ ]] || return 0
- [[ -n "$uuid" ]] || return 0
-
- prev="$(read_prev_rev "$uuid")"
-
- # No trustworthy floor: record where we are and say nothing. This is the
- # first run, a rebuilt database, or a corrupt state file.
- if [[ -z "$prev" ]]; then
- write_state "$uuid" "$cur"
- return 0
- fi
-
- # Nothing committed since last time, or the counter went backwards.
- if [[ "$cur" -le "$prev" ]]; then
- return 0
- fi
-
- local key label query count rows
- while IFS=$'\t' read -r key label; do
- [[ -n "$key" ]] || continue
-
- query="$SCOPE and tag:account-$key and lastmod:$((prev + 1))..$cur"
-
- count="$(notmuch count "$query" 2>/dev/null)"
- # Same validation, same reason: an empty string must not become a
- # zero, and a failure here skips this account rather than the batch.
- [[ "$count" =~ ^[0-9]+$ ]] || continue
- [[ "$count" -gt 0 ]] || continue
-
- rows="$(notmuch search --format=json --limit="$ROWS" \
- --sort=newest-first "$query" 2>/dev/null)" || rows="[]"
-
- notify_account "$label" "$key" "$count" "$(build_body "$rows" "$count")"
- done < <(parse_accounts < "$CONFIG")
-
- # Written only after every account is done. A single account whose count
- # fails to validate is skipped above but does not hold the revision back;
- # leaving it behind would re-notify every successful account's range on
- # each later tick. Only a failed state write itself leaves prev unchanged.
- write_state "$uuid" "$cur"
-}

-main() {
- local db
- db="$(notmuch config get database.path 2>/dev/null)/xapian"
-
- if [[ ! -d "$db" ]]; then
- echo "mail-notify: no notmuch database at $db" >&2
- exit 1
- fi
-
- if [[ ! -r "$CONFIG" ]]; then
- echo "mail-notify: cannot read $CONFIG" >&2
- exit 1
- fi
-
- if [[ "${1:-}" == "--once" ]]; then
- tick
- return 0
- fi
-
- # Seed before watching, so a first run never notifies the backlog.
- tick
-
- # The watch is on the xapian DIRECTORY, not a file inside it: a commit
- # replaces files, and a watch held on a filename dies with the file.
- while inotifywait -qq -e close_write,moved_to "$db" 2>/dev/null; do
- # One commit touches several files. Without this, a single sync fires
- # three or four ticks.
- sleep 0.3
- tick
- done
-
- # Falling out means inotifywait itself failed. Say so rather than exiting
- # silently, which is indistinguishable from no mail arriving.
- echo "mail-notify: inotify watch stopped" >&2
- exit 1
-}
